My H1B started in 2005(unclear if lottery or exempt), I-140 approved from prior employer. Changed to H4 in 2013 and now currently on H4 EAD, pending extension. My current employer is willing to file H1 B for me.

 

1. Will this H1B cap or exempt?

2. Can i apply H1B with GC filing?

3. What will happen to my H4EAD extension in the process?

My H1B started in 2005(unclear if lottery or exempt), I-140 approved from prior employer. Changed to H4 in 2013 and now currently on H4 EAD, pending extension. My current employer is willing to file H1 B for me.

 

1. Will this H1B cap or exempt?   This will be cap exempt. I did this whole thing myself.

2. Can i apply H1B with GC filing? My new employer did my H1B and now, they are filing from I-140 too

3. What will happen to my H4EAD extension in the process? if you apply H1B while H4 EAD is in process, if H1B comes through, you can ask them to cancel your other application. But as long as H1B doesn't come through, you should stay on EAD. And this question is good to ask your lawyer. Its about how they or you will communicate to USCIS.
